How they compare
Yemen currently reports 63.1% against 62.5% in Senegal, a difference of 0.6%.
Across all 25 years both countries report, Yemen has been ahead every year.
Senegal ranks 185th and Yemen ranks 184th of 230 countries.
Yemen has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Senegal | Yemen |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 41.4% | 46.5% | 5.1% | Yemen |
| 2010s | 52.3% | 55.2% | 2.8% | Yemen |
| 2020s | 60.4% | 61.5% | 1.1% | Yemen |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
